Despite the games's description of this ability ("(Pokémon)'s Intimidate '''cuts''' (Foe)'s attack!"), Intimidate lowers the opponent's {{stat|Attack}} stat by just one stage upon entering the battle, not three. It is triggered both when a battle begins and when a Pokémon with Intimidate switches in.  In a [[double battle]], both opponents are affected.


Intimidate has no effect on Pokémon who are immune to stat reductions, such as Pokémon with {{a|Clear Body}}, {{a|Hyper Cutter}}, or {{a|White Smoke}}.
